Abstract
We show that the -vector of the interval subdivision of a simplicial complex with a nonnegative and symmetric -vector is nonnegative. In particular, we prove that such -vector is the -vector of some balanced simplicial complex. Moreover, we show that the local -vector of the interval subdivision of a simplex is nonnegative; answering a question by Juhnke-Kubitzke et al.
